Across TCGA pan-cancer cohorts, METTL2B mass-spec protein is linked to patient survival in 7 of 34 cancer types, making it a survival-associated METTL2B data layer compared with 27 for mass-spec protein and 3 for mutation status.

The strongest signal is observed in uterine corpus endometrial carcinoma (UCEC), where higher METTL2B mass-spec protein is associated with better disease-free survival. In most high-consensus cancer types, elevated METTL2B expression acts as an unfavorable survival marker, although some lineages such as UCEC and HNSC show a favorable association.

UCEC, CCRCC, and GBM are the cancer types where METTL2B mass-spec protein most reproducibly stratifies survival.
